This hands-on course ensures that you will be able to replicate these dishes in your home kitchen:

• Phở Gà : This dish originates from Southern Vietnam, taking reference from pho bo (beef) which orginates from northern Vietnam. Learn to make a chicken version of the famous Phở. Make the chicken broth from scratch and understand the use of aromatics and spices to make it flavourful. This is involves moist heat cooking of the broth that is laddled over flat rice noodles, topped with shredded chicken meat, and served with a medley of fresh herbs. 

•  Bún chả : This dish originates from Hanoi, Vietnam. Learn to make a dry version of rice noodles, complete with fresh vegetables and herb, served with a dippng sauce. It is served with marinated grilled fatty pork belly, pork patties, and topped with a green papaya carrot pickled slaw. A combination of dry and moist heat cooking methods will be utilised here.
